diff --git a/docs/src/ecc_example_sim.md b/docs/src/ecc_example_sim.md index 5a9ea1e50..5feef8edf 100644 --- a/docs/src/ecc_example_sim.md +++ b/docs/src/ecc_example_sim.md @@ -49,7 +49,7 @@ If you want to model Pauli errors, use: ```@example 1 errprob = 0.1 -errors = [PauliError(i,errprob) for i in 1:dataqubits] +errors = [PauliError(i,errprob) for i in 1:code_n(code)] fullcircuit = [ecirc..., errors..., scirc...] ``` diff --git a/src/mctrajectory.jl b/src/mctrajectory.jl index 89b474669..c6bf74404 100644 --- a/src/mctrajectory.jl +++ b/src/mctrajectory.jl @@ -58,7 +58,7 @@ end """Run multiple Monte Carlo trajectories and report the aggregate final statuses of each. -See also: [`pftrajectories`](@ref), [`petrajectories`](@ref)`]""" +See also: [`pftrajectories`](@ref), `petrajectories`""" function mctrajectories(initialstate,circuit;trajectories=500) counts = countmap([mctrajectory!(copy(initialstate),circuit)[2] for i in 1:trajectories]) # TODO use threads or at least a generator, but without breaking Polyester return counts